All log files are in a subdirectory of the GBPVR program folder. The default is "C:\Program Files\devnz\gbpvr\logs". There should be a config.exe.log and a config.exe-native.log.
You will need to zip them and then you can attach the zip file by clicking the paperclip icon when replying.
You should make sure that you can get QAM stations with the included WinTV software first. If you can view QAM channels in that, then we can try scanning different frequencies.
If it's not working with WinTV, you probably won't get it to work with GBPVR. Do you have a QAM capable TV to verify that you get any clear QAM stations by any chance?
